@Generated(value="OracleSDKGenerator", comments="API Version: 20200430") public class ReferencedDataObject extends com.oracle.bmc.http.client.internal.ExplicitlySetBmcModel
The input Operation for which derived entity is to be formed.
Note: Objects should always be created or deserialized using theBuilder
. This model distinguishes fields that are null because they are unset from fields that are explicitly set to null. This is done in the setter methods of theBuilder
, which maintain a set of all explicitly set fields calledBuilder#__explicitlySet__
. ThehashCode()
andequals(Object)
methods are implemented to take the explicitly set fields into account. The constructor, on the other hand, does not take the explicitly set fields into account (since the constructor cannot distinguish explicit null from unset null).
